agentskit.js

RAG

Auto-generated API reference for RAG.

Interface: RAG

Defined in: types.ts:26

#Extends

  • Retriever

#Properties

#ingest

ingest: (documents) => Promise<void>

Defined in: types.ts:27

#Parameters

documents

InputDocument[]

#Returns

Promise<void>


#retrieve

retrieve: (request) => Promise<RetrievedDocument[]>

Defined in: types.ts:28

#Parameters

request

RetrieverRequest

#Returns

Promise<RetrievedDocument[]>

#Overrides

Retriever.retrieve


search: (query, options?) => Promise<RetrievedDocument[]>

Defined in: types.ts:29

#Parameters

query

string

options?
threshold?

number

topK?

number

#Returns

Promise<RetrievedDocument[]>

Explore nearby

✎ Edit this page on GitHubΒ·Found a problem? Open an issue β†’Β·How to contribute β†’

On this page